Nowadays, conventional agriculture farms lack high-level automated management due to the limited number of installed sensor nodes and measuring devices. Recent progress of the Internet of Things (IoT) technologies will play an essential role in future smart farming by enabling automated operations with minimum human intervention. The main objective of this work is to design and implement a flexible IoT-based platform for remote monitoring of agriculture farms of different scales, enabling continuous data collection from various IoT devices (sensors, actuators, meteorological masts, and drones). Such data will be available for end-users to improve decision-making and for training and validating advanced prediction algorithms. Unlike related works that concentrate on specific applications or evaluate technical aspects of specific layers of the IoT stack, this work considers a versatile approach and technical aspects at four layers: farm perception layer, sensors and actuators layer, communication layer, and application layer. The proposed solutions have been designed, implemented, and assessed for remote monitoring of plants, soil, and environmental conditions based on LoRaWAN technology. Results collected through both simulation and experimental validation show that the platform can be used to obtain valuable analytics of real-time monitoring that enable decisions and actions such as, for example, controlling the irrigation system or generating alarms. The contribution of this article relies on proposing a flexible hardware and software platform oriented on monitoring agriculture farms of different scales, based on LoRaWAN technology. Even though previous work can be found using similar technologies, they focus on specific applications or evaluate technical aspects of specific layers of the IoT stack.
Filtering and smoothing algorithms are key tools to develop decision-making strategies and parameter identification techniques in different areas of research, such as economics, financial data analysis, communications, and control systems. These algorithms are used to obtain an estimation of the system state based on the sequentially available noisy measurements of the system output. In a real-world system, the noisy measurements can suffer a significant loss of information due to (among others): (i) a reduced resolution of cost-effective sensors typically used in practice or (ii) a digitalization process for storing or transmitting the measurements through a communication channel using a minimum amount of resources. Thus, obtaining suitable state estimates in this context is essential. In this paper, Gaussian sum filtering and smoothing algorithms are developed in order to deal with noisy measurements that are also subject to quantization. In this approach, the probability mass function of the quantized output given the state is characterized by an integral equation. This integral was approximated by using a Gauss–Legendre quadrature; hence, a model with a Gaussian mixture structure was obtained. This model was used to develop filtering and smoothing algorithms. The benefits of this proposal, in terms of accuracy of the estimation and computational cost, are illustrated via numerical simulations.
We present an algorithm for a class of statistical inference problems. The main idea is to reformulate the inference problem as an optimization procedure, based on the generation of surrogate (auxiliary) functions. This approach is motivated by the MM algorithm, combined with the systematic and iterative structure of the Expectation-Maximization algorithm. The resulting algorithm can deal with hidden variables in Maximum Likelihood and Maximum a Posteriori estimation problems, Instrumental Variables, Regularized Optimization and Constrained Optimization problems. The advantage of the proposed algorithm is to provide a systematic procedure to build surrogate functions for a class of problems where hidden variables are usually involved. Numerical examples show the benefits of the proposed approach.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.